Spectrailis optical coherence tomography has come with a new posterior pole asymmetry analysis for glaucoma diagnosis. The aim of the investigators study was to assess its applicability in diagnosing early glaucoma patients.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| Early glaucoma | The study group consisted of consecutive unilateral glaucoma patients, categorized as early stage by Hodapp-Anderson-Parrish classification. | ||
| Normal subjects | Normal control subjects had a normal ocular examination, Intraocular pressure (IOP) <22 mmHg, no past history of high IOP, no family history of glaucoma, normal optic disc morphology and visual field in both eyes. One eye of control subject was randomly selected. |

Consecutive 80 eyes of 80 normal subjects and 76 eyes of 76 patients with early glaucoma were included for the study.
